STOMP-EOR-BO is designed to solve problems involving the transport of water, oil, gas, and salt with passive solutes or reactive species through variably saturated geologic media under isothermal conditions. Alternatively under the compositional option, the simulator solves problems involving the transport of energy, water, CO2, CH4, salt, and a user-defined number of petroleum components with passive solutes or reactive species through variably saturated geologic media under non-isothermal conditions. Three mobile phases are considered by the simulator: 1) aqueous, 2) nonaqueous-liquid and 3) gas. The relative permeability of the mobile phases is generally a function of the saturation state, a permeability model, and the parameters associated with the permeability model. The model and its parameters are considered to be intrinsic properties of the rock/soil and are associated with grid cells via the rock/soil zonation. The 3 Phase Relative Permeability Card is used to specify relative permeability models for each of the three mobile phases, and to specify properties for the model parameters.
